<!DOCTYPE html PUBLIC "-//W3C//DTD XHTML 1.0 Transitional//EN" "http://www.w3.org/TR/xhtml1/DTD/xhtml1-transitional.dtd"> <html xmlns="http://www.w3.org/1999/xhtml"> <META CHARSET="utf-8"/> <head> <meta http-equiv="Content-Type" content="text/html; charset=utf-8" /> <title>CoffeeMud Player Race Reference</title> <link rel="StyleSheet" href="style.css" type="text/css" media="screen" /> </head> <body> <P> <TABLE WIDTH=100% BORDER=1> <TR><TD WIDTH=100% COLSPAN=2 BGCOLOR=#DFDFDF ALIGN=CENTER><a name="Duergar"><H3>Duergar</H3></a></TD></TR> <TR><TD WIDTH=25% BGCOLOR=#DFDFDF><B>Description</B></TD><TD>Duergar are shorter than humans, but much stockier, and sport long black<BR>beards and bald heads.They receive one bonus Constitution point, but lose<BR>four Charisma points. They also have Darkvision, or the ability to see other<BR>creatures in the dark, and have a talent for Invisibility and Growth. <BR>Duergar, like their cousins the Dwarfs, are natural Miners, though their<BR>class choices will be even more limited.</TD> <TR><TD WIDTH=25% BGCOLOR=#DFDFDF><B>Stat Adjustments</B></TD><TD>constitution+1, charisma-4, save vs fire+15, save vs cold-15, save vs water-10, save vs mind+5, save vs poison+10, save vs disease-10, max constitution adj.+1, max charisma adj.+1</TD> <TR><TD WIDTH=25% BGCOLOR=#DFDFDF><B>Bonus Abilities</B></TD><TD>darkvision, Mining(50%), Invisibility(25%), Grow(25%)</TD> <TR><TD WIDTH=25% BGCOLOR=#DFDFDF><B>Bonus Languages</B></TD><TD>Dwarven(100%), Undercommon(25%)</TD> <TR><TD WIDTH=25% BGCOLOR=#DFDFDF><B>Life expectancy</B></TD><TD>290 years</TD> <TR><TD WIDTH=25% BGCOLOR=#DFDFDF><B>Starting Equipment</B></TD><TD>a grey work tunic, a pair of hefty work boots, some hefty work pants, a knitted weapon belt</TD> <TR><TD WIDTH=25% BGCOLOR=#DFDFDF><B>Qualifying Classes</B></TD> <TD> Apprentice Artisan Assassin Barbarian Bard Beastmaster Burglar Cleric Delver Doomsayer Druid Fighter Gaoler Minstrel Missionary Necromancer Pirate Reliquist Sailor Scholar Shaman Templar Thief Trapper </TD> </TR> </TABLE> </P> </body> </html>
